Superlite SLC. LS7 power, forged pistons, custom intake and exhaust, dry sump, Ricardo transaxle, electric doors, carbon fiber rear window vents, carbon splitter, side skirts and rear wing, InfinityWire electricals with integrated wifi network for complete car control via phone or tablet, rear view camera and drop-down monitor, 320W amp with JL subwoofer and door speakers, integrated Android tablet driving hidden 1-DIN radio, Leather and Alcantara interior with lots of custom touches, etc.

AM Sportscars EX2 or Imola.It was a very capable mid priced kit that should have sold in droves but was too expensive for the budget end and not special enough for the higher end.
The company is working on a redesign to reduce the price and also make it more trackable.
Mine started out as my daily driver.... over 25,000 miles round the M25 plus numerous long trips including Disneyland Paris. Then modded for trackdays but engine (Vauxhall red top on throttle bodies) wasn't powerful/torquey enough for weight and downforce. Long story but now building a Nissan 3 litre V6 with Hewland ex BTCC sequential box. Hoping to have it back on the road and track (including circuit racing) next year.
